The Island Resort Intercollegiate at Sage Run tees off Labor Day Weekend

August 17, 2026

Harris, MI – Island Resort & Casino will once again welcome some of the nation’s top collegiate men’s golf programs to the Upper Peninsula over Labor Day weekend, September 6 and 7, 2026, for the seventh annual Island Resort Intercollegiate at Sage Run Golf Course. The public is welcome to watch the tournament. Admission is free.

Hosted by South Dakota State University, the 54-hole, two-day stroke-play tournament has established itself as apremier early-season event on the collegiate golf calendar. The 2026 field of twelve NCAA Division I programs includes defending champions, West Virginia University, the University of Michigan, the University of Central Florida, Miami (OH) University and Marquette University, which joins the tournament field for the first time this year. Additional teamscompeting in the 2026 event include Ball State University, Boise State University, Virginia Commonwealth University, St. Mary’s College, the University of North Texas and Kansas City University.

“We’re proud to reach the seventh year of this tournament and to see how it has grown into such a respected event in collegiate golf,” said Tony Mancilla, General Manager of Island Resort & Casino. “Every year, we look forward towelcoming these outstanding student-athletes, coaches and their families to the resort. This year, our expanded StarterShack offers spectators a convenient place to grab food and beverages while they’re here for the tournament.”

Sage Run Golf Course, designed by renowned architect Paul Albanese, is a 7,309-yard, par-72 course known for its dramatic elevation changes, natural terrain and strategic challenges. It is located just 8 miles west of the Island Resort & Casino at W1824 County Road 400 in Harris.
